[jetty-users] ClassCastException of Response to Response
|
I'd like to set the HttpOnly flag on a cookie, so I tried creating a
org.eclipse.jetty.http.HttpCookie, but then I need to cast the
HttpServletResponse that the doGet gets to a
org.eclipse.jetty.server.Response so that I can call addCookie with that
class of cookie.
((org.eclipse.jetty.server.Response) resp).addCookie(ck);
That gives me a ClassCastException, even though it looks like the object
is the right class. I assumed it is because the ClassLoader at the
server level is not the same as at the servlet, but when I tried setting
parentLoaderPriority it didn't help.
<plugin>
<groupId>org.mortbay.jetty</groupId>
<artifactId>jetty-maven-plugin</artifactId>
<version>7.1.4.v20100610</version>
<configuration>
<webAppConfig>
<parentLoaderPriority>true</parentLoaderPriority>
I tried both true and false.
I have a workaround using reflection, but it is obviously not the right
thing to do. What is the right way to call a method on a
org.eclipse.jetty.server.Response?
